Authorising with magic.link
In the javascript documentation there are examples of authenticating users with MetaMask and 3Box - I am wondering how to go about doing this with magic.link? Going by the 3box example, I would generate a private key and convert it to a string, magic.link then offers an endpoint to generate an ID Token - so I have ended up with this:
const identity = await PrivateKey.fromRandom()
const identityString = identity.privKey.toString()
const idToken = await magic.user.generateIdToken({ attachment: identityString });
however the return ID payload, after base64 decode, does not resemble the private key originally generated. In this case it looks something like 0xd05f8c5d1d81818f77538579bff1c944acf3165b606c19a11e8086d36eca739e0c96ad19eaacbe435352b18672023062698b22723677ff8bf87355d4e104d1281b
Would appreciate any advice.

Looking at the magic docs it looks like the value you're seeing is an encoded JSON tuple that would be [proof, claim]. Once you decode it, what are you seeing?
